Step 1: Water Extraction

Our team uses a truck-mounted water extraction unit to remove the water from your home. This process typically takes 2-3 hours, depending on the severity of the leak. Our technicians will use a combination of pumps and wet vacuums to extract as much water as possible, reducing the risk of further damage.

Step 2: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water is ext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ry your home. This includes using dehumidifiers and air movers to remove excess moisture from the air and speed up the drying process. We’ll also use thermal imaging cameras to detect any hidden moisture, ensuring your home is completely dry.

Water Heater Leak Water Removal Cost in Guffey, CO

The cost of Water Heater Leak Water Removal in Guffey, CO can vary depending on the severity of the leak,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ide a free estimate to ensure you understand the costs involved. Here are some typical price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 – $2,500 The severity of the leak, size of the affected area, and local conditions can affect the cost of this service.
Cleaning and disinfecting $200 – $1,000 The size of the affected area and the type of cleaning products used can affect the cost of this service.
Restoration and repairs $1,000 – $5,000 The extent of the damage, type of materials needed, and labor costs can affect the cost of this service.
Insurance claims help $0 – $500 The complexity of the claim and the time required to complete the process can affect the cost of this service.

The exact cost of Water Heater Leak Water Removal in Guffey, CO will depend on an on-site assessment. Our team will provide a free estimate to ensure you understand the costs involved.

Common Questions About Water Heater Leak Water Removal

Q: What causes water heater leaks?

A: Water heater leaks can be caused by a variety of factors, including corrosion, rust, and worn-out parts. Our team will inspect your water heater to find out the source of the leak and provide a plan to repair or replace it.

Q: How long does it take to remove water from my home?

A: The time it takes to remove water from your home depends on the severity of the leak and the size of the affected area. Our team will work quickly to extract the water and dry your home, typically within 2-3 hours.

Q: Can I use a wet/dry vacuum to remove water from my home?

A: While a wet/dry vacuum can be used to remove some water, it’s not enough to handle a large leak. Our team uses specialized equipment to extract the water and dry your home, ensuring it’s safe and healthy.

Q: Do I need to replace my water heater after a leak?

A: Not always. If the leak was caused by a worn-out part or corrosion, our team may be able to repair your water heater. But, if the leak is severe or the water heater is old, it may be more cost-effective to replace it.

Q: How do I prevent water heater leaks in the future?

A: Regular maintenance is key to preventing water heater leaks. Our team recommends checking your water heater monthly for signs of corrosion or rust, and having it inspected and serviced annually by a professional.
